There are 3 type of Passes

Singapore Tourist Pass, SG Tourist Pass and Singapore Tourist Pass Plus. Each have their own benefit and prices:

Singapore Tourist Pass

The Singapore Tourist Pass is a popular choice among short-term visitors, offering durations of 1 to 3 days and it also includes a refundable rental deposit of $10. You have the option to purchase:

  • 1-day pass for S$22

  • 2-day pass for S$29

  • 3-day pass for S$34

It's important to note that the cost of the pass already includes the $10 refundable rental deposit.

The great thing about this pass is the flexibility it offers. After the rental period of the card expires, you have two options.

  1. You can return the pass to any authorized Transitlink Ticket Office in Singapore and get your deposit back.

  2. Alternatively, if you wish to continue using the card, you can choose to retain it and treat it as a regular ez-link card. Simply top up the card with cash at any of the top-up machines located within all MRT stations. This gives you the freedom to customize your travel experience and use the card according to your preferences.

Once you have topped up the card with cash, it opens up a world of possibilities. Not only can you use it for public transportation, including trains and buses, but you can also make payments at selected merchants that accept the ez-link card as a mode of payment.

This adds convenience and versatility to your experience, as you can seamlessly transition from using the card for transportation to making purchases at various establishments. It's a convenient all-in-one solution that allows you to explore the city, travel with ease and make hassle-free payments at compatible locations.

However, it's important to note that if you choose to retain the card after the card rental period expires, the $10 card rental deposit will be forfeited. So be mindful of this when deciding whether to return the card or keep it for future use.

SG Tourist Pass

Priced at S$29, the SG Tourist Pass is a 3-day pass that operates similarly to the Singapore Tourist Pass, but does not require a rental deposit. What sets it apart, is the card's distinct graphic design, appealing to tourists who wish to keep it as a souvenir.

Additionally, it caters to those who may revisit Singapore in the future and intend to continue using the card after topping it up with cash.

However, it's essential to note that the pass, like any of the other passes must be used on consecutive days, ensuring its validity throughout your visit.

Singapore Tourist Pass Plus

The Singapore Tourist Pass Plus, offers a convenient 3-day bundle priced at S$48, without the need for a rental deposit. This pass not only provides the same usage benefits as other passes, but also includes an attractive bundle package. With the current bundle offer, you can enjoy a complimentary Xplore 1-hour walking tour, a set of limited edition postcards and a S$5 credit off for Changi Travel Concierge Service. These additional perks enhance your overall experience and allow you to make the most of your time in Singapore.

What is the free Xplore walking tour?

Embark on a fascinating 1-hour walking tour that offers insights into the rich history and vibrant culture of Singapore. This free tour takes you on a journey to uncover the well-kept secrets and diverse facets of the city.

Explore enchanting spots such as, Haji Lane & Arab Street, where you can immerse yourself in the unique atmosphere and vibrant street art. Discover the grandeur of the Sultan Mosque, a symbol of religious harmony and delve into the charming neighbourhood of Kampong Glam.

During this tour, you'll gain a deeper understanding of Singapore's heritage and witness the captivating blend of tradition and modernity that defines the city. Don't miss this opportunity to uncover hidden gems and unlock the stories that make Singapore truly remarkable.

What is the Changi Travel Concierge Service?

Located in the Arrival Hall of each terminal, the Ground Transport Concierge (GTC) is a 24 hrs transport service tailored to meet passengers' transportation needs.

Transportation options available at the GTC include:

  • 4 seater vehicle, (S$55.00 per trip to any destination in Singapore)

  • 7 seater vehicle, (S$60.00 per trip to any destination in Singapore)

  • City Shuttle, (S$10.00 per adult, or S$7.00 per child below 12 years of age) to selected downtown areas. The City Shuttle departs every hour from 0700 to 2300 hrs.

Is it worth it?

Assuming traveling from the city center where most of the hotels are located. Here’s a simple chart calculation on some of the top attractions in Singapore.

Since every traveler has their own plans and preferences, this chart serves as a handy reference for estimating MRT fees to popular attractions. It provides a quick overview of the possible costs you may encounter when traveling to these top destinations.

However, keep in mind that actual fares may vary, depending on factors such as the number of station stops and specific routes taken. Consider this chart as a helpful tool, to give you a general idea of MRT fees as you plan your journey through Singapore's remarkable attractions.

  • From Changi Airport to the city center like the City Hall Station, it will cost you S$1.93.

  • City Hall to Marina Bay, it will cost you S$0.99.

  • City Hall to Khatib, will cost you S$1.85.

  • City Hall to Chinatown, will cost you S$0.99.

  • City Hall to Little India, will cost you S$0.99.

  • City Hall to HarbourFront, will cost you S$1.29.

  • City Hall to Promenade, will cost you S$0.99.

  • City Hall to Bugis, will cost you S$0.99.

  • City Hall to Orchard, will cost you S$0.99.

  • City Hall to Botanic Gardens, will cost you S$1.29.

Compare to a 3 day pass, it already cover almost 2/3 of the cost and don’t forget it comes with other perks and discounts.

Where can i buy the pass?

The Singapore Tourist Pass can be conveniently purchased from the SimplyGo ticket offices located at various MRT stations on this list. If you're unsure about the pass, you have the option to buy it from other stations in the city throughout your time in Singapore.

As for the SG Tourist Pass, it is exclusively available for purchase at selected Cheers outlets in Changi Airport Terminals 1, 2, 3, and 4.

For the Singapore Tourist Pass Plus, you can acquire it from the Changi Recommends counters, situated at all Changi Airport Terminals 1, 2, 3, and 4.

Before you buy the pass, here are some things to note.

  • The duration and validity of the pass is based on the operating hours of the basic public transport system, 1-day coverage of the pass begins from your 1st usage of the pass to the end of the public transport service for that day.

  • Usage of 2 day or 3 day card must be on consecutive days.

  • Unlimited travel is only applicable for public bus and train services. The pass excludes rides on premium services, such as Sentosa Express, RWS8, express buses as well as other premium and niche bus services.

  • Prices apply to adult and child above 0.9 meter in height.

  • The STP+ packages and bundles are non-refundable.

  • There will be no refund or partial refund if it is returned before the expiry of the pass.

Wait, there’s more benefits with the passes.

Present your Singapore Tourist Passes to get yourself perks and discounts!

Here are a few attractions that you can enjoy!

  • Enjoy a fantastic 10% discount on Air Combat, where you can experience an exhilarating virtual reality (VR) adventure that puts you in the heart of aerial combat against enemy aircraft.

  • A special 15% discount on 2 standard tickets on an unforgettable adventure at the World's First Indoor Atrium Net Playground.

  • 10% off Standard Individual Attraction Tickets for Jewel Changi Airport Canopy Park.

  • An exclusive 25% discount on the Sentosa Island Bus Tour where you hop on board the air-conditioned bus for a two-hour guided journey, where you'll explore the stunning sights and attractions that Sentosa has to offer.

  • Enjoy S$7.50 off for the admission of wildlife parks in Singapore on the Native App!

  • On the Native App, enjoy S$5 for the combo rides at Skyline Luge Sentosa.

  • Enjoy S$12 off for three attractions admissions (Garden By the Bay, Art science, and Sands Skypark), when booked on the Native App!

  • Enjoy up to S$5 off for the admission of Universal Studios Singapore on the Native App!

  • An incredible 20% discount on Day Passes when you present your Singapore Tourist Pass, where you dive into endless fun and excitement at Wild Wild Wet, one of Singapore's premier water parks.

  • Enjoy 6% off Adventure Cove & Wild Wild Wet on the Native App, and many more!
